Gameplay stats
| HP | 110 |
|---|---|
| Types | Fighting |
| Dig Deep | Colorless Put an Energy card from your discard pile into your hand. |
| Tail Smash | ColorlessColorlessColorless 100 Flip a coin. If tails, this attack does nothing. |
| Weakness | Grass ×2 |
